### 2.8.3 — Key rotation for the lag alarm pipeline

Welcome aboard! Quick context: the Murkwater read-replica lag alarm ships as a signed Lambda bundle, and we rotate its signing key quarterly. This release retires the old key and re-signs the alarm package; nothing functional changed, so don't panic if the diff looks empty. If you're cutting the next build, use the new key for all alarm artifacts — it's the one below.

signing key of bajop-hahag = bky13_yLSJStjSXhzxg

# Notification Fan-out: Backpressure

Flarepost's fan-out service pushes alerts to millions of devices. Under load, the backpressure controller throttles producers; customers may report delayed notifications. This is expected behavior, not an outage. Check the saturation dashboard first. Queue depth above the red line for more than ten minutes warrants escalation. Do not ask engineering to disable throttling — it protects downstream gateways. For escalations or questions about delay complaints, contact the fan-out team at the address below.

escalation mailbox, bagef-bagag: oliax.drumir.jorath@crelvolabs.test

## Configuration

Heads up, reviewer: Cravenport now partitions the `events` table by month instead of by week, which should make the vacuum runs way less painful. Set `PARTITION_GRANULARITY=month` and `RETENTION_MONTHS=18` in your .env, and check that the migration script created partitions through next quarter before approving. Old weekly partitions get merged lazily by the maintenance job, so don't panic if they linger a day. The maintenance job authenticates with a dedicated credential, set on this line:

vault entry, yagep-yagef: COURIER_KEY13=8965fb29ff62d

Heads up: if the Lintrock baseline file in the Quarrow repo drifts from main, CI fails with a "stale baseline" error even when the code is fine. Quick fix is to regenerate the baseline on a clean checkout and re-push. If a customer build is blocked, confirm the failing run matches the token below before escalating.

build token for yadug-yagag: htk21_c863c33eb8b82c0c9c152